AVAILABLE MID DECEMBER, LONG TERM LEGEND WANTED - St Kilda East
The house is big, bright and drama free, with three bedrooms, 1.5 bathrooms, two living areas, a laundry, a sunny open kitchen, and a big backyard.
The room up for grabs is the largest in the house, filled with natural light and plenty of space for a queen size bed, desk, lounge or any other furniture you might want. It’s warm, spacious and has a lovely relaxed feel.
The vibe is relaxed, respectful and tidy. We like a chat and a laugh, but this isn’t a party house. We’re not after a passenger, everyone chips in to keep things running smoothly. There’s a $5 weekly kitty that covers household sundries like cleaning supplies, sponges, paper towel and kitchen basics. If cleaning isn’t your thing, no stress, a cleaning fee can be added for a professional cleaner, though we prefer to keep it in house.
Rent is $1,600 per month plus utilities with one months bond.
